Broken World, by Sam Matamua.

I was inspired to make this rather desolate scene upon visiting the Salton Sea (the largest lake here in California) for the first time. I'm refering specifically to a little town along its shore known as Bombay Beach, in which half of the town appears to be either buried in mud or completely immersed in water. You can see part of the town in the lower half of this picture.

The rest of the image however, is my own creation. The story here is that this is supposed to be the last man on earth and he's setting sail in his row boat, leaving a broken world behind.

DragonScape, by Sam Matamua.

Dragons fly over a big rift in the earth as red smoke swirls up from below. The canyon backdrop and sky were created in Bryce. I love the canyon walls here. The red smoke is a Photoshop creation and the Dragons came from Daz3d.
